Ingredients for Pumpkin & Kale Grilled Cheese

Gathering the right ingredients is key to making a delicious Pumpkin & Kale Grilled Cheese.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• Whole grain bread: This adds a nutty flavor and a hearty texture. You can also use sourdough or gluten-free bread if you prefer.
  • Pumpkin puree: The star of the show! It brings a creamy texture and a hint of sweetness. Canned pumpkin works great, or you can roast and puree fresh pumpkin.
  • Kale: This leafy green is packed with nutrients and adds a lovely crunch. Feel free to substitute with spinach or Swiss chard if you have those on hand.
  • Shredded cheese: Cheddar or mozzarella melts beautifully and complements the pumpkin. For a vegan option, try plant-based cheese.
  • Olive oil: This is used for sautéing the kale and adds a rich flavor. You can swap it for butter if you prefer a more traditional taste.
  • Salt and pepper: Essential for seasoning! Adjust to your taste, and consider adding spices like nutmeg or garlic for an extra kick.

How to Make Pumpkin & Kale Grilled Cheese

Now that you have all your ingredients ready, let’s dive into making this delicious Pumpkin & Kale Grilled Cheese! Follow these simple steps, and you’ll have a warm, cheesy delight in no time.

Step 1: Heat the Olive Oil

Start by heating a tablespoon of ol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. You want it hot enough to sizzle but not so hot that it smokes. This oil will help sauté the kale, giving it a lovely flavor.

Step 2: Sauté the Kale

Once the oil is shimmering, add your chopped kale to the skillet. Sauté it for about 3-4 minutes until it wilts down. Stir occasionally to ensure even cooking. The kale should turn a vibrant green and soften nicely.

Step 3: Prepare the Pumpkin Mixture

While the kale is cooking, grab a bowl and mix your pumpkin puree with a pinch of salt and pepper. This simple mixture adds a creamy texture and a hint of sweetness to your sandwich. Feel free to sprinkle in some nutmeg or garlic powder for an extra flavor boost!

Step 4: Assemble the Sandwich

Now it’s time to build your masterpiece! Spread the pumpkin mixture generously on one slice of whole grain bread. Layer the sautéed kale on top, followed by a heap of shredded cheese. Finally, place the second slice of bread on top to complete your sandwich.

Step 5: Grill the Sandwich

Return the sandwich to the skillet over medium heat. Grill it for about 3-4 minutes on each side, or until the bread is golden brown and the cheese is melted. Keep an eye on it to avoid burning. You can press down gently with a spatula for even grilling.

Step 6: Serve and Enjoy

Once your Pumpkin & Kale Grilled Cheese is perfectly golden, remove it from the skillet. Slice it in half and serve warm. Pair it with a side of soup or a fresh salad for a complete meal. Enjoy every gooey, delicious bite!

FAQs about Pumpkin & Kale Grilled Cheese

Can I make this Pumpkin & Kale Grilled Cheese 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can prepare the pumpkin mixture and sauté the kale in advance. Just assemble the sandwich when you’re ready to eat. It’s a great way to save time on busy days!

What can I substitute for kale?

If kale isn’t your thing, don’t worry! Spinach or Swiss chard works beautifully in this recipe. Both will add a lovely texture and flavor to your grilled cheese.

Is this recipe suitable for kids?

Yes! Kids often love the gooey cheese and the sweet pumpkin flavor. You can even let them help with the assembly for a fun cooking activity!

Can I add more vegetables to the sandwich?

Definitely! Feel free to sneak in some sliced tomatoes, roasted red peppers, or even zucchini. The more veggies, the better!

How do I store leftovers?

If you have any leftovers, store them in an airtight container in the fridge. Reheat in a skillet for the best results, ensuring the cheese gets melty again!

Pumpkin & Kale Grilled Cheese: A Delicious Twist You’ll Love!


  • Author: Stella
  • Total Time: 20 minutes
  • Yield: 1 sandwich 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A delicious and unique twist on the classic grilled cheese sandwich, featuring pumpkin and kale for a nutritious and flavorful meal.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 slices of whole grain bread
  • 1/2 cup pumpkin puree
  • 1 cup kale, chopped
  • 1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or mozzarella)
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at.
  2. Add chopped kale and sauté until wilted.
  3. In a bowl, mix pumpkin puree with salt and pepper.
  4. Spread pumpkin mixture on one slice of bread.
  5. Add sautéed kale and shredded cheese on top of the pumpkin.
  6. Top with the second slice of bread.
  7. Grill the sandwich in the skillet until golden brown on both sides and cheese is melted.
  8. Slice and serve warm.
